Job Summary

We’re seeking an experienced Wardrobe and Wig Manager to be responsible for the daily delivery of the costumes and wigs for the performance company of 12 for the new immersive Christmas dining experience, The Nutcracker Noir. 5 wks Fixed Term. 6days pwk. £16.6 phr. £200 pday.

Job Description

Overall responsibility for the day to day running of the wardrobe and wigs for the performance company of 12.
To maintain and repair as required all costumes.
To redress wigs as required between shows.
Deal with emergency repairs.
Handling all maintenance work which needs to be carried on and to bring to the attention of the production team any work required to ensure the smooth running of the experience.
Manages and oversees day to day laundry.
Ensures management of the wardrobe department on site to ensure a clean and good working environment.
Assist with dressing and quick changes, if required.
Ensure that safety and good housekeeping procedures for the department are properly carried out

Job Requirements
Previous experience as Wardrobe Manager in a live performance/ theatre environment
Strong sewing and alteration skills.
Quick thinking and calm under pressure, especially during technical difficulties or emergencies.
Strong decision-making skills in high-stress environments.
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
